| 1 | ACSL4 is a predictive biomarker of sorafenib sensitivity in hepatocellular carcinoma显示文摘Sorafenib is the first-line treatment of advanced hepatocellular carcinoma(HCC).However,there is a lack of validated biomarkers to predict sorafenib sensitivity.In this study we investigated the role of ACSL4,a positive-activating enzyme of ferroptosis,in sorafenib-induced cell death and HCC patient outcome.We showed that ACSL4 protein expression was negatively associated with IC50 values of sorafenib in a panel of HCC cell lines(R=−0.952,P<0.001).Knockdown of ACSL4 expression by specific siRNA/sgRNA significantly attenuated sorafenib-induced lipid peroxidation and ferroptosis in Huh7 cells,and also rescued sorafenib-induced inhibition of xenograft tumor growth in vivo.We selected 29 HCC patients with surgery as primary treatment and sorafenib as postoperative adjunct therapy from a hospital-based cohort.A high proportion(66.7%)of HCC patients who had complete or partial responses to sorafenib treatment(according to the revised RECIST guideline)had higher ACSL4 expression in the pretreated HCC tissues,compared with those who had stable or progressed tumor growth(23.5%,P=0.029).Since ACSL4 expression was independent of sorafenib treatment,it could serve as a useful predictive biomarker.Taken together,this study demonstrates that ACSL4 is essential for sorafenib-induced ferroptosis and useful for predicting sorafenib sensitivity in HCC.This study may have important translational impacts in precise treatment of HCC. | Ji Feng Pei-zhi Lu Guang-zhi Zhu Shing Chung Hooi Yong Wu Xiao-wei Huang Hui-qi Dai Pan-hong Chen Zhong-jie Li Wen-jing Su Chuang-ye Han Xin-ping Ye Tao Peng Jing Zhou Guo-dong Lu | 2021 | Acta Pharmacologica Sinica2021,42,1: | 11 |

| 6 | Revisiting an ancient inorganic aggregation-induced emission system:An enlightenment to clusteroluminescence显示文摘Organic and inorganic clusteroluminescence have attracted great attention while the underlying mechanisms is still not well understood.Here,we employed a series of ancient inorganic complexes platinocyanides with aggregation-induced emission property to elucidate the mechanism of clusteroluminescence including how does the chromophore form and how does the solid structures influence the luminescence behaviors.The results indicate that the isolated platinocyanide cannot work as a chromophore to emit visible light,while their clusterization at aggregate state can trigger the d-orbitals coupling of the platinum atoms to facilitate the electron exchange and delocalization to form a new chromophore to emit visible light.Furthermore,the counter ions and H2O ligands help to rigidify the three-dimensional network structure of the platinocyanides to suppress the excited state nonradiative decay,resulting in the high quantum yield of up to 96%.This work fundamentally helps understanding both the organic and inorganic clusteroluminescence phenomenon. | Zheng Zhao Zaiyu Wang Javad Tavakoli Guogang Shan Jianyu Zhang Chen Peng Yu Xiong Xuepeng Zhang Tsz Shing Cheung Youhong Tang Bolong Huang Zhaoxun Yu Jacky W.Y.Lam Ben Zhong Tang | 2021 | Aggregate2021,2,2: | 1 |

| 20 | High Microplastic Contamination in Juvenile Tri-Spine Horseshoe Crabs:A Baseline Study of Nursery Habitats in Northern Beibu Gulf,China显示文摘Microplastics(MPs)are ubiquitous in marine sedimentary environments.Their occurrence in horseshoe crabs and interactions with the sedimentary environment has not been determined.In this study,MPs,mostly microfibers,were found in all extracted gastrointestinal tract(GIT)samples of the juvenile Tachypleus tridentatus from the northern Beibu Gulf,China.The MP concentrations(4–53 items ind-1)were higher than those in most marine benthic invertebrates(<15 items ind-1)reported in Chinese waters,despite their generally low level in habitat sediments(9–1818 items kg-1).The correlation between the juveniles and sediments was not evident,but the abundance in juvenile horseshoe crab GITs decreased with ages.The findings were relevant to the life-history characteristics of the species,typically with limited dispersal capability and their spending nine years or longer time living in mangrove wetlands during low tides,with apparent ontogenetic changes in their diets.These baseline data enable a better understanding of MP availability in benthic macroinvertebrates,and the ecological risks present in the ecosystems. | WANG Xueping LO Hoi Shing FU Yijian WU Zhou QIN Danmei HUANG Xing ZHU Jingmin CHEUNG Siu Gin KWAN Kit Yue | 2022 | Journal of Ocean University of China2022,21,3: | 0 |
